1. Washing: Keep It Fresh Without Damage
To preserve the softness and quality of your Kameez cotton shirt, follow these washing tips: ✔ Use Cold Water:Prevents fabric shrinkage and color fading. ✔ Mild Detergent Only: Harsh chemicals weaken cotton fibers over time. ✔ Turn Inside Out: Protects colors and reduces wear from friction. ✔ Avoid Overloading the Machine: Allows for a gentler wash cycle.
🛍 Pro Tip: Hand wash delicate shirts to extend their lifespan further.
2. Drying: The Right Way to Preserve Quality
Cotton shirts need proper drying to maintain their structure and avoid damage: ✔ Air Dry Whenever Possible: Hang your Kameez shirt on a wooden hanger. ✔ Avoid Direct Sunlight: Prevents color fading over time. ✔ Low Heat If Using a Dryer: High temperatures can shrink the fabric. ✔ Shake & Smooth Out Wrinkles Before Drying: Makes ironing easier.
🛍 Pro Tip: Use a towel to absorb excess moisture before air drying.
3. Ironing: Keep It Sharp & Crisp
Proper ironing ensures your Kameez shirt looks fresh and stylish: ✔ Use Medium Heat: High heat can burn or weaken cotton fibers. ✔ Steam for Best Results: Removes deep wrinkles effectively. ✔ Iron Inside Out: Prevents fabric shine or burns. ✔ Focus on the Collar & Cuffs: These areas define the shirt’s sharpness.
🛍 Pro Tip: Use a spray bottle to lightly dampen the fabric before ironing for a smoother finish.
4. Storage: Maintain That Brand-New Look
How you store your Kameez shirt can affect its longevity: ✔ Use Wooden or Padded Hangers: Keeps the shape intact. ✔ Button Up Before Hanging: Prevents collar and fabric distortions. ✔ Keep in a Cool, Dry Place: Avoid humidity to prevent mold. ✔ Fold for Travel: Lay shirts flat to prevent creases while packing.
🛍 Pro Tip: Store shirts with silica gel packets to absorb excess moisture.
5. Stain Removal: Quick Fixes for Common Stains
Accidents happen! Here’s how to tackle common stains on your Kameez cotton shirt: ✔ Oil & Grease: Apply baby powder, let it absorb, then wash. ✔ Ink Stains: Dab with rubbing alcohol before washing. ✔ Sweat Stains: Use a mix of lemon juice and baking soda. ✔ Red Wine: Blot with salt, then rinse with cold water.
🛍 Pro Tip: Treat stains immediately for the best chance of removal.
